Do you need essential phone service but can’t afford it? The federal Lifeline program may be able to help. Lifeline is a program that provides a discount on qualifying phone service for eligible households. Here are three things you need to know about Lifeline before applying.
You Can Choose Between Landline or Mobile
Many people think that Lifeline only applies to landline services, but participants can also choose mobile service from government cell phone providers in Wisconsin. Landline covers either a mobile or landline plan, but not both, so carefully consider which type of service best suits your needs.
Only One Service Per Household is Eligible
Because the Landline program was created to provide essential phone service only, customers are limited to just one discount per eligible household. If you need more than one service, you will have to find another way to pay for it.
You Must Verify Your Eligibility
Eligibility verification is required to sign up for Lifeline service and renew your discount each year. Government cell phone providers in Wisconsin can tell you how to determine, verify and renew your eligibility through the federal Lifeline program’s online verification tool.
